The False Traitor Louis Riel in Canadian Culture ~ The many reasons why the topic of Louis Riel generates such violent emotional responses in people who ought to know better is the subject of Albert Brazs book The False Traitor In his Introduction to the book Braz describes Riel as simultaneously one of the most popular and most elusive figures in Canadian literature and culture in general noting that since his death in 1885 Riel has been depicted in various ways as a traitor to Confederation a FrenchCanadian and Catholic
